Transaction 4a646915e783f67063ab8334d3db8856a84faa56798e192e1f50ae5dd4d93bfd
1 Input
1 Output
-
4a646915e783f67063ab8334d3db8856a84faa56798e192e1f50ae5dd4d93bfd:0
- value
- 50000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 727265d7e6de12f4a1f6a3d6a8f027f38d766d81 OP_EQUAL
- address
- 3C89zutZHj9WfXujukPbktXqXDYATwX3rx